A storage case (100), wherein, to move a cover body (24) from a closed state to an open state, the cover body (24) is raised about a shaft projection (30) and a shaft hole (22) and rotated about the shaft hole (32) and the shaft projection (48) while the state of a support plate (34) arranged on a generally same plane is maintained, a guide projection (52) is slidably moved in a guide groove (20) from an open end side to a pivot end side, and when a first plate (36) comes into contact with the upper part of a front piece (14) by the slidable movement, the rotation about the shaft hole (32) and the shaft projection (48) of the support plate (34) is stopped and the bent end of the first plate (36) is vertically stood, in the form of a stand, above a substrate (10) by the rotational operation of the first plate (36) about the upper part of the front piece (14).

基体 1 0は、 四角形の形状をした底板 1 2と、 底板 1 2の一端縁に立設される 前片 1 .4 (以下、 この部分を 「枢着端」 という) と、 底板 1 2の他端縁に立設さ れる後片 1 6 (以下、 この部分を 「開放端」 という) と、 底板 1 2の左右側縁に それそれ立設される側片 1 8によって構成されており、 底板 1 2を下側にした場 合に、 上部が開放された形状となっている。  The base body 10 includes a square bottom plate 12, a front piece 1.4 (hereinafter referred to as a “pivot end”) standing upright on one end edge of the bottom plate 12, and a bottom plate 12. It is composed of a rear piece 16 standing on the other edge (hereinafter, this part is referred to as an “open end”) and side pieces 18 standing on the left and right side edges of the bottom plate 12, respectively. When the bottom plate 12 is on the lower side, the upper part is open.
側片 1 8の枢着端側の部分にほ、 蓋体 2 4を枢着するための軸孔 2 2がそれそ れ穿設され、 側片 1 8の開放端側の内側面には、 後述する受け板 3 4のガイド突 起 5 2を滑動するためのガイ ド溝 2 0がそれそれ設けられている。 さらに図示し ていないが、:ガイ ド溝 2 0の底板 1 2からの高さが、 ガイド溝 2 0の枢着端側の 端部で、 それ以外の部分よりも低くなつており、 ガイ ド突起 5 2が当該端部に達 した場合に、 ガイ ド突起 5 2が当該端部に係止される形となってガイド突起 5 2 が容易に移動することを防止する。 ' · 蓋体 2 4は、 基体 1 0の開放部分を覆えるような大きさの天板 2 6と、 この天 板 2 6の左右側縁にそれそれ垂設される側片 2 8によって、 構成されている。 そ して、 側片 2 8のうちの前片 1 4に近い部分 (以下、 これも 「枢着端」 という) には、 基体 1 0を枢着できるようにした軸突起 3 0がそれぞれ突設されており、 当該軸突起 3 0が基体 1 0の軸孔 2 2に差し込まれる。また、側片 2 8のうちで、 軸突起 3 0よりも枢着端から離れた部分には、 後述する受け板 3 4での突設した 軸突起 4 8を枢着するための軸孔 3 2がおのおの穿設されている。 A shaft hole 22 for pivotally attaching the lid 24 is respectively formed in a portion on the pivot end side of the side piece 18, and an inner surface on an open end side of the side piece 18 is Guide grooves 20 for sliding guide protrusions 52 of a receiving plate 34 described later are provided respectively. Although not shown in the figure, the height of the guide groove 20 from the bottom plate 12 is lower at the pivotal end of the guide groove 20 than at other portions. When the projection 52 reaches the end, the guide projection 52 is locked to the end to prevent the guide projection 52 from easily moving. '· Lid 24 has a top plate 26 large enough to cover the open part of base 10, The left and right side edges of the plate 26 are constituted by side pieces 28 respectively suspended therefrom. A portion of the side piece 28 near the front piece 14 (hereinafter, also referred to as a “pivot end”) is provided with a shaft projection 30 that allows the base 10 to be pivotally attached. The shaft projection 30 is inserted into the shaft hole 22 of the base 10. Further, in the side piece 28, a portion farther from the pivot end than the shaft protrusion 30 is provided with a shaft hole 3 for pivotally mounting a projecting shaft protrusion 48 of a receiving plate 34 described later. Two are drilled each.
受け板 3 4は、 ディスクカートリッジ 6 0の半分程度の大きさあるいはそれと 異なった大きさの第 1板 3 6と、 当該第 1板 3 6の後片 1 6側の端縁 (以下、 こ の部分を 「折れ曲がり端」 という) にヒンジ部 4 0を介して折れ曲がり可能に連 設される第 2板 3 8で構成する (以下、 第 2板 3 8のヒンジ部 4 0側の端の部分 も 「折れ曲がり端 j という)。 ヒンジ部 4 0は、 第 1板 3 6と第 2板 3 8が略同一 平面上に整列した状態から、 折れ曲がり端が上になるように折れ曲がるように動 作する。  The receiving plate 34 has a first plate 36 of about half the size of the disk cartridge 60 or a size different therefrom, and an edge on the rear piece 16 side of the first plate 36 (hereinafter referred to as this A portion is called a “bent end” and is composed of a second plate 38 that is connected to bendable via a hinge portion 40 (hereinafter, the end portion of the second plate 38 on the hinge portion 40 side is also referred to as a “bend end”). The hinge portion 40 operates so that the first plate 36 and the second plate 38 are aligned on substantially the same plane, and the bent portion is bent so that the bent end is located upward.
第 1板 3 6 と第 2板 3 8の折れ曲がり端付近の表面には、 ディスクカートリッ ジ 6 0の外周縁に当接する段部 4 4、 段部 5 0が設けられている。 当該段部 4 4 と段部 5 0に合わせるようにして、 ディスクカートリヅジ 6 0を受け板 3 4に置 くことができる。 さらに、 段部 4 4に沿った第 1板 3 6の表面側には、 リブ 4 6 が設けられており、 受け板 3 4がス夕ンド状に起立した場合においても、'第 1板 3 6で保持したディスクカートリヅジ 6 0が落下しないようにしている。 また図 示のごとく、 ユーザが蓋体 2 4を左側、 基体 1 0を右側にして、 蓋体 2 4を開い た場合に、 ディスク力一トリヅジ 6 0でのタイ トル表示部 8 4に記載されたタイ トルが正しい向きになるように、 第 1板 3 6はディスク力一トリヅジ 6 0を保持 する。 なお、 受け板 3 4には、 肉抜孔 5 8が設けられている。 '  On the surface near the bent end of the first plate 36 and the second plate 38, a step portion 44 and a step portion 50 are provided, which are in contact with the outer peripheral edge of the disc cartridge 60. The disc cartridge 60 can be placed on the receiving plate 34 so as to match the step portion 44 and the step portion 50. Further, a rib 46 is provided on the front side of the first plate 36 along the step portion 44, so that even if the receiving plate 34 stands up in a sand-like shape, the 'first plate 3 The disc cartridge 60 held at 6 is prevented from falling. As shown in the figure, when the user opens the lid 24 with the lid 24 on the left and the base 10 on the right, the title display section 84 with the disc force storage 60 is described. The first plate 36 holds the disk force 60 so that the set title is correctly oriented. The receiving plate 34 is provided with a lightening hole 58. '
第 1板 3 6の前片 1 4側端 (以下、 この部分も 「枢着端」 という) の左右側縁 には、 蓋体 2 4に枢着させるための軸突起 4 8が突設され、 この軸突起 4 8が蓋 体 2 4の軸孔 3 2に軸支される。 受け板 3 4の後片 1 6側端 (以下、 この部分も 「開放端上とレ、う) の左右側縁には基体 1 0のガイド溝 2 0によって拘束される ガイド突起 5 2が突設されている。 さらに、 受け板 3 4は、 ディスクカートリツ ジ 6 0の下ケースの略中央に設けられた駆動部分に対応した孔に収まるような中 央突部 5 6を突設すると共に、 この中央突部 5 6の周囲に中央段部 5 4を設け、 ディスクカートリヅジ 6 0を保持している。 On the left and right side edges of the front end of the first plate 36 on the side of the front piece 14 (hereinafter also referred to as the “pivot end”), a shaft projection 48 for projecting to the lid 24 is provided. The shaft projection 48 is supported by the shaft hole 32 of the cover 24. Guide projections 52 restrained by the guide grooves 20 of the base 10 protrude from the left and right edges of the rear end 16 side of the receiving plate 34 (hereinafter also referred to as the upper end of the open end). Further, the receiving plate 34 is provided so as to fit in a hole corresponding to a driving portion provided substantially in the center of the lower case of the disc cartridge 60. A central protrusion 56 is provided, and a central step 54 is provided around the central protrusion 56 to hold the disk cartridge 60.
以上の構成による収納ケース 1 0 0の動作を説明する。 収納ケース 1 0 0で蓋 体 2 4を閉じた状態、すなわち蓋体 2 と基体 1 0の開放端を当接した状態から、 蓋体 2 4を開いた状態へ移行する場合は、 底板 1 2を下側にし、 天板 2 6を上側 にして、軸突起 3 0および軸孔 2 2を支点として、蓋体 2 4を回転させるように、 蓋体 2 4を基体 1 0から持ち上げる。 蓋体 2 4の回転動作に連動して、 第 1板 3 6と第 2板 3 8が略同一平面上に整列した状態を保ったまま軸孔 3 2および軸突 起 4 8を支点とした回転を行い、 さらにガイド突起 5 2はガイ ド溝 2 0を開放端 側から枢着端側に滑動する。 当該滑動によって、 第 1板 3 6が前片 1 4の上部に 当接すると、 前片 1 4の上部を支点とした第 1板 3 6の回転動作によって、 第 1 板 3 6の折れ曲がり端が基体 1 0の上方にスタンド状に起立する。 ,  The operation of the storage case 100 having the above configuration will be described. When shifting from the state where the lid 24 is closed by the storage case 100, that is, the state where the lid 2 and the open end of the base body 10 are in contact to the state where the lid 24 is opened, the bottom plate 1 2 The lid 24 is lifted up from the base 10 so that the lid 24 is rotated with the shaft plate 30 and the shaft hole 22 as fulcrums, with the top facing down and the top 26 facing upward. In conjunction with the rotation of the lid 24, the shaft hole 32 and the shaft protrusion 48 are used as a fulcrum while the first plate 36 and the second plate 38 are kept aligned on substantially the same plane. Then, the guide projection 52 slides in the guide groove 20 from the open end to the pivot end. When the first plate 36 comes into contact with the upper portion of the front piece 14 due to the sliding, the bent end of the first plate 36 is rotated by the rotation of the first plate 36 with the upper portion of the front piece 14 as a fulcrum. It stands upright above the base body 10. ,
第 1板 3 6の起立に連動して、七ンジ部 4 0が折れ曲がり、 第 2板 3 8の折れ 曲がり端も起立する。 また、 第 1板 3 6と第 2板 3 8の折れ曲がり端が起立する 間も、 ガイ ド突起 5 2はガイ ド溝 2 0を開放端側から枢着端側に滑動する。 最終 的に、 ガイ ド突起 5 2がガイ ド溝 2 0の枢着端側の端部に到達すると、 蓋体 2 4 および受け板 3. 4の回転動作が停止する。 さらに、 当該端部の底板 1 2からの高 さが、 それ以外のガイ ド溝 2 0の高さより低いため、 ガイド突起 5 2は簡易的に ロヅクされた形になる。 この状態で、 ユーザは、 第 1板 3 6にディスクカートリ ヅジ 6 0を容易に揷脱可能になる。 一方、 収納ケース 1 '0 0で蓋体 2 4を開いた 状態から、 蓋体 2 4を閉じた状態に移行する場合には、 前述の説明と逆の動作と なる。  In conjunction with the upright of the first plate 36, the bent portion 40 bends, and the bent end of the second plate 38 also rises. Also, while the bent ends of the first plate 36 and the second plate 38 stand, the guide projections 52 slide in the guide grooves 20 from the open end to the pivot end. Finally, when the guide protrusion 52 reaches the end of the guide groove 20 on the pivot end side, the rotation of the lid 24 and the receiving plate 3.4 stops. Further, since the height of the end from the bottom plate 12 is lower than the height of the other guide grooves 20, the guide projections 52 are easily locked. In this state, the user can easily remove the disk cartridge 60 from the first plate 36. On the other hand, when shifting from the state where the lid 24 is opened in the storage case 1 '00 0 to the state where the lid 24 is closed, the operation described above is reversed.

実施の形態 2は、 実施の形態 1と同様に、 収納ケースに関する。 実施の形態に 係る収納ケ一スは、 実施の形態 1と同様に、 蓋体が基体に重なって収納ケースが 閉じられたとき、 受け板は、 蓋体と基体によって形成される収納空間に収まり、 蓋体が基体から離れて収納ケースが開かれるとき、 蓋体が枢着された基体の立設 縁部を支点として、 受け板が回転動作することによって、 受け板がスタンド上に 起立する。 し力 しながら、 実施の形態 2に係る収納ケースの受け板は、 第 2板を 含まないように形成されている。 さらに、 基体はガイ ド機構を含まないように形 成されている。 このような構成において、 蓋体が基体から離れて収納ケースが開 かれるとき、 受け板は、 実施の形態 1と同様の動作によって起立する。'一方、 受 け板が起立した状態において、 さらに受け板が蓋体方向に傾倒することを防止す るために、 傾倒防止部となる突起を設ける。  The second embodiment relates to a storage case as in the first embodiment. As in the first embodiment, when the lid overlaps the base and the storage case is closed, the receiving plate fits in the storage space formed by the lid and the base, as in the first embodiment. When the cover is separated from the base and the storage case is opened, the receiving plate is rotated on the standing edge of the base on which the lid is pivotally mounted, so that the receiving plate stands on the stand. However, the receiving plate of the storage case according to Embodiment 2 is formed so as not to include the second plate. Further, the substrate is formed so as not to include a guide mechanism. In such a configuration, when the cover is separated from the base and the storage case is opened, the receiving plate stands up by the same operation as in the first embodiment. 'On the other hand, in order to prevent the receiving plate from tilting toward the lid when the receiving plate is standing up, a projection serving as a tilt preventing portion is provided.
図 5は、 実施の形態に係る収納ケース 1 0 0の側面図である。 まず実施の形態 1の収納ケ一ス 1 0 0との差違を説明する。 受け板 3 4は、 ヒンジ部 4 0、 第 2 板 3 8、 ガイ ド突起 5 2を含まず、 第 1板 3 6によって構成され、 基体 1 0は、 ガイド溝 2 0を含まない。 一方、 図示のごとく、 固定部 9 0が、 底板 1 2の上に 後片 1 6と当接した形で形成されている。 固定部 9 0の上面から見た形状は、 図 2や図 4で図示されたような第 2板 3 8と同様な形状に形成されており、 収納ケ ース 1 0 0の蓋体 2 4が閉じられた場合に、 ディスクカートリヅジ 6 0が収納ケ ース 1 0 0内部で遊動することを防止する。 さらに、 傾倒防止部 9 2が、 天板 2 6の枢着端の近傍に設けられている。 傾倒防止部 9 2は、 図 5のごとく起立した 第 1板 3 6が、 蓋体 2 4の方向へ傾倒することを防止する。 当該傾倒防止部 9 2 は、 側片 2 8の枢着端の近傍に設けられてもよい。 なお、 収納ケース 1 0 0の蓋 体 2 4が閉じ fe状態は、 図 4とほぼ同一になる。  FIG. 5 is a side view of storage case 100 according to the embodiment. First, the difference from the storage case 100 of the first embodiment will be described. The receiving plate 34 does not include the hinge portion 40, the second plate 38, and the guide projection 52, and is constituted by the first plate 36. The base 10 does not include the guide groove 20. On the other hand, as shown in the figure, the fixing portion 90 is formed on the bottom plate 12 so as to be in contact with the rear piece 16. The shape viewed from the top surface of the fixing portion 90 is formed in the same shape as the second plate 38 as illustrated in FIGS. 2 and 4, and the lid 24 of the storage case 100 is formed. When the is closed, the disc cartridge 60 is prevented from floating inside the storage case 100. Further, a tilt prevention portion 92 is provided near the pivot end of the top plate 26. The tilt preventing portion 92 prevents the first plate 36 standing up as shown in FIG. 5 from tilting in the direction of the lid 24. The tilt prevention portion 92 may be provided near the pivot end of the side piece 28. The lid 24 of the storage case 100 is closed and the fe state is almost the same as that in FIG.
